Patients Out of Time has served as a springboard for other cannabis organizations such as the American Cannabis Nurses Association, the Society of Cannabis Clinicians (started by the late Tod Mikuryia, MD), the Academy of Cannabinoid Medicine, the Canadian Consortium for the Investigation of Cannabis and Veterans for Medical Cannabis Access. We also fully support the educational efforts of the International Association of Cannabinoid Medicine, which operates out of Germany.

As more and more states pass medical cannabis laws we have seen a troubling change in the movement to end the cannabis prohibition. For decades, there have been pioneer activists (mostly patients) taking risks to fight for safe access to cannabis. As cannabis is becoming more acceptable to the public and legally available (per state laws), “corporate money” is entering the fight. Laws and regulations have been passed that demand big money up front to get licenses for growing or dispensing cannabis. This action pushes the local grower or provider of quality cannabis products out of the market and allows profit-driven companies to take over. Many of these companies see more profit in the recreational market and are willing to focus their products towards that market and away from medicinal grade cannabis. Many of the large cannabis companies boast of their profits, yet contribute little to nothing to non-profit organizations such as Patients Out of Time. The cannabis expos are often flashy events where cannabis businesses can market their products to the consumers, but patient concerns are secondary.
